The TSUNAA 2022 Convention

There is nothing better than coming together as a TSU family!

The Texas Southern National Alumni Association (TSUNAA) Convention was held in the Medical Center in Houston, TX this year.

Activities included workshops on building generational wealth, a Q&A session with the TSU administration, and the signature event which was the Diner en Bordeaux which was a formal dinner held on the plaza at Texas Southern University complete with a second line, and live music.

First board meeting of the new year

First board meeting of the new year

Did you know that this year is the 75th anniversary of the founding of the College of Liberal Arts & Behavioral Sciences (COLABS) formerly known as the College of Arts & Sciences? The COLABS alumni board members met to discuss ways to celebrate this important milestone. Are you a COLABS alum that would you like to get involved or are you just curious about what’s going on? Volunteering at the We Are One Food Distribution at the Shrine of the Black Madonna

Obtaining healthy food is one of the greatest needs in the Houston area, so the COLABS alumni chapter volunteered with fellow alumnus Richard Andrews with his “We Are One” Mobile Food Pantry which is held every Saturday from 11am – 2pm, at the Shrine of the Black Madonna’s Parking Lot, located at 5309 Martin Luther King Boulevard.
